Output e2c6c94a39d49af93743ab689b1ef8525ed81dc3b6d27018d7a122682bfc0237:0

value
333187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a8dacdd3f5e2a3611c53f6a0e9ae9462e3eae71 OP_EQUAL
address
372cqSQorBdVpyWw5HKcpH5KX5Cu3P5wQc
transaction
e2c6c94a39d49af93743ab689b1ef8525ed81dc3b6d27018d7a122682bfc0237
spent
true